Catalog description
Theoretical bases of acquired language disorders in the adult population. Holistic assessment and treatment focused on identifying and decreasing language barriers and the impact of aphasia on the identity and quality of life of people with aphasia and their care partners. Care for the whole person through culturally responsive practices and current trends in aphasia care in response changes in the health care environment are emphasized.
